Home - All Articles - Off-page SEO Articles An easier way to develop inbound linksA time-saving tool and technique to help you develop inbound links.By Barry Fenning © 2006 Submitting to Directories is a simple and effective way of developing inbound links to your website or Blog.However, it can also be one of the most boring and time-consuming parts of a search engine optimization campaign. Directories don’t always bring a lot of traffic to your site. It all helps. But they do bring the SEO benefit of inbound links. Finding the directories is not always difficult, submitting information is usually so simple that you could do it in your sleep (unless they have one of those “anti-spam verification codes” which, to be honest, get the better of me most of the time), but keeping the momentum up to actually manually submit your website details is often the hardest part. To help you along the way I will show you how to cut the time you spend on directory submissions to a fraction of the norm. Visit Roboform and download the free version of their password manager and form filler. Don’t worry about privacy issues, there is no Adware or Spyware contained within their software (PC Magazine, The Wall Street Journal, and the New York Times all give the software glowing reviews). Once you’ve downloaded RoboForm you will need to create an identity. It only takes a couple of steps… Step 1.
Fill in your full name, phone number, and email address Step 2.
Fill in your Company Name and Website address Step 3.
Fill in Address Line 1, Address Line 2, City, and County* * The above assumes that you are an Irish based company. You will be given the opportunity to highlight your country of residence at the set-up stage after downloading the product. Roboform will give you specific options for different countries. Step 4.
Fill in the “custom” field names. Title , Description, and Keywords are the most commonly requested details for a Directory Submission. The “Title” should be carefully chosen by you to help the major search engines understand and accordingly rank you for the text that you chose within search engine results. This is known as “anchor text”. To develop on this a little bit further… if your company is called GizUsAJob.com and you specialise in recruitment then your title should be a reflection on what your company does (e.g. Recruitment Consultants). Description is simply what your business is all about. Roboform will help you from having to manually type out long descriptions every time you enter in the details, or even avoid you having to copy and paste from a notepad file (what I used to do… faster, but not even close to how easy this is). Keywords are sometimes used by directories to allow visitors to browse through the results pages using a search box. Fill this field value with all of the terms that you feel are relevant to your website.
That’s it. Just click on “Save & Close” and you spent 5 minutes to save yourself hours of directory submission work. You will see that there is now a toolbar at the top of you screen with an button image of a little man in a shirt & tie. Beside this is your profile name. Once you come to a directory form that you want to fill in just click this button. Like magic your form is filled in with all the relevant and required information in a blink of an eye.
